Book quote

Irritated by the insect buzz of a harpsichord on KDFC (which she obliged herself to tune in to for the supposed relaxing properties of baroque music, despite its always having struck her as the auditory equivalent of trying to fold origami in your mind).

--Page 143, Telegraph Avenue by Michael Chabon

(The latest in an ongoing series of sightings of the word origami in a novel I'm reading.)
